AV Designs introduces new showroom
HOME theatre specialist AV Designs Sdn Bhd has officially launched its new showroom at H-2-6, Block H, Boulevard Business Park, 115 Jalan Kepayang, 51200 Kuala Lumpur (+603-62411237). AV Designs is the long-time distributor Bryston, PMC and TAD Laboratories products, with a more recent addition to its stables - Syzygy subwoofers.
Although the current floor space is only about two-thirds that of the company's previous premises in the heart of KL, it benefits from some tasteful interior design and sound treatment by the legendary Joseph Ki, who was also announced at the showroom launch on January 26 as an official partner of the company, joining the team of founder/GM James Tan and manager CW Low.
Also demo-ed at the event was PMC cor integrated amplifier and the Syzygy subs. Call the number above or visit the company at the address above to see, hear and learn more. Meanwhile, here are some photos from the launch:
BROTHERS IN ARMS: Ki, Tan and Low set to take AV Designs to greater heights.
WORDS OF WISDOM: Jo Ki explains the finer points of the PMC cor integrated amplifier to a rapt audience.
THE EXPERIENCE: AV Designs' main home theatre showcase, a place to immerse yourself in sights and sounds of the classiest degree.
FINE ART: PMC's all-new, all-analogue, class A/B cor integrated amplifier.
SMALL WONDER: It's a mix of AV and hi-fi in the smaller room, where Bryston, PMC and Syzygy rub shoulders.
NO ESCAPE: Vinyl representatives are everywhere, in this case, the Bryston BLP-1 turntable.
THE MAN AND HIS TOYS: Ki models with a range of TAD high-end equipment.
SYZYGY'S CUBES: You may have trouble pronouncing the name, but there's no argument over the shape of these impressive little subwoofers that sport wireless connectivity/EQ.
